Output 76282ab29eb36ef5744b215a7cb77ce9db45c0d3e881c092285590d59915b8f6:56

value
28964985
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1adbbc42617b2b106070c021b2af76e3fea368ca OP_EQUAL
address
3492j1kWtqzB2ZuqV6Zd4h6kHe59CQ5Tvw
transaction
76282ab29eb36ef5744b215a7cb77ce9db45c0d3e881c092285590d59915b8f6
confirmations
291827
spent
true